El Centro Cultural y de Visitantes Morris Thompson está ubicado a orillas del río Chena en el centro de Fairbanks. Nombrado en honor a un nativo de Alaska y líder político, este centro comunitario celebra la cultura nativa de Alaska y la historia natural a través de exhibiciones interesantes, arte y herramientas indígenas y panoramas de tamaño real que representan la vida silvestre y los paisajes de Alaska a lo largo de las estaciones.
